The Who, What, Why and Where

Twilio is growing rapidly and seeking a Director of Software Engineering to be a key leader in managing our Email Platform Customer Lifecycle team. The person in this role will be responsible for the development of software systems that touch every aspect of the Email Platform customer experience, from sign-up and onboarding, to package management and billing. Reporting to the General Manager of Email Platform, this position is critical in supporting Twilio’s revenue growth as we continue to build new applications and partnerships that expand into adjacent market spaces.

Millions of developers around the world have used Twilio to unlock the magic of communications to improve any human experience. Twilio has democratized communications channels like voice, text, chat, video and email by virtualizing the world’s communications infrastructure through APIs that are simple enough for any developer to use, yet robust enough to power the world’s most demanding applications. By making communications a part of every software developer’s toolkit, Twilio is enabling innovators across every industry — from emerging leaders to the world’s largest organizations — to reinvent how companies engage with their customers.
